Large-spotted Hawkfish [Cirrhitichthys grandis]

Description

The Large-spotted Hawkfish is a marine fish species found in the Indo-West Pacific region. This species is characterized by its large spots on a reddish-brown body, a white belly, and large pectoral fins. They inhabit coral reefs and lagoons and are known to be territorial. They feed on small fish and invertebrates. The Large-spotted Hawkfish can grow up to 15 cm in length.
